spring哪些配置是必须的

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Spring框架是一个开源的轻量级Java框架,用于开发企业级Java应用程序。在使用Spring框架时,有几个必须进行配置的关键项。

    1. 配置Spring的上下文文件(ApplicationContext):Spring的配置文件通常使用XML格式,其中定义了应用程序中的bean、依赖关系以及其他配置信息。我们需要在配置文件中指定要加载的bean以及相应的依赖关系。

    2. 配置数据源:如果应用程序需要访问数据库,我们需要配置数据源,以提供数据库连接。数据源的配置包括数据库的URL、用户名、密码等信息。

    3. 配置事务管理:在使用Spring进行数据库事务管理时,我们需要配置事务管理器。事务管理器负责管理数据库事务的开始、提交、回滚等操作。

    4. 配置MVC框架:如果应用程序中使用了Spring的MVC框架,我们需要进行相应的配置。配置包括指定控制器、视图解析器、拦截器等。

    5. 配置AOP(面向切面编程):如果应用程序中使用了Spring的AOP功能,我们需要配置相应的切面、切入点和通知等。

    以上是使用Spring框架时必须进行配置的几个关键项。当然,根据实际需求,我们可能还需要配置其他项,如消息队列、缓存等,以满足应用程序的具体需求。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Spring框架中,有一些配置是必须的,以确保应用程序能够正常运行和使用Spring框架的核心特性。以下是Spring中的一些必须配置:

    1. ApplicationContext配置:Spring应用程序的主要配置是创建用于管理对象生命周期和依赖注入的ApplicationContext。 ApplicationContext是Spring提供的一个重要接口,用于加载和管理应用程序的Bean及其依赖关系。必须为Spring应用程序配置一个有效的ApplicationContext实现。

    2. Bean配置:在Spring中,Bean是应用程序的核心组件。通过Bean配置,可以实现依赖注入和对象管理。必须在配置文件中定义Bean,以便Spring可以根据需要实例化并自动装配它们。可以使用XML配置文件、Java注解或Java配置类来定义Bean。

    3. 数据源配置:如果应用程序需要连接到数据库或其他外部资源,必须配置数据源。数据源是一个配置对象,用于指定数据库连接的详细信息,例如数据库URL、用户名和密码。可以在Spring的配置文件中使用元素或使用注解来配置数据源。

    4. 事务管理器配置:在需要处理事务的情况下,必须配置事务管理器。Spring提供了很多事务管理器的实现,例如基于JDBC的事务管理器、基于Hibernate的事务管理器等。配置事务管理器可以确保在事务性操作期间应用程序的数据一致性和完整性。

    5. AOP配置:AOP(面向切面编程)是Spring的一个重要特性,允许开发人员通过定义切点和通知来实现横切关注点的模块化。必须配置AOP,以便正确应用切面。可以使用XML配置文件或使用注解来配置AOP。

    这些是Spring框架中的一些必须配置。根据应用程序的需求,还可能需要配置其他组件,例如视图解析器、国际化支持、安全性配置等。配置正确的组件能够确保应用程序能够充分发挥Spring框架的各种特性和功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在使用Spring框架进行开发时,有一些配置是必须的,以便正确地加载和配置Spring的各个组件和功能。以下是Spring框架中必须的一些配置:

    1. Spring配置文件:
      Spring框架通过配置文件来定义和配置应用程序的组件、依赖关系和其他重要信息。常见的Spring配置文件格式有XML和Java注解。其中,XML配置文件是传统和常用的配置方式,而Java注解则是一种更简洁和现代的配置方式。

    2. ApplicationContext配置:
      ApplicationContext是Spring框架中最重要的容器,负责管理和组织应用程序中的各个组件。在配置文件中,需要使用context:component-scan来指定要扫描的包以及要自动实例化和配置的组件。

    3. Bean配置:
      在Spring框架中,Bean是应用程序的基本构建块。需要在配置文件中定义和配置Bean,以便在需要时能够正确地实例化和使用它们。可以使用标签来定义Bean,并通过属性设置来配置Bean的各个属性和依赖关系。

    4. 数据源配置:
      在使用Spring进行数据库操作时,需要配置数据库连接池和数据源,以便能够正确地连接和操作数据库。可以使用标签来配置数据源,并设置相关的属性,如数据库驱动、连接URL、用户名和密码等。

    5. AOP配置:
      AOP(面向切面编程)是Spring框架的一个重要功能,可以通过配置来支持在应用程序中实现横切关注点的模块化。需要在配置文件中使用aop:config标签来启用AOP,并配置相关的切点、通知和Advice等。

    6. 事务配置:
      在使用Spring进行事务管理时,需要配置事务管理器和事务属性等信息。可以使用标签来配置事务管理器,并设置相关的属性,如数据源、事务隔离级别、超时时间等。

    7. MVC配置:
      如果使用Spring进行Web开发,需要配置Spring的MVC框架,以便正确地处理和分发Web请求。可以使用标签来启用Spring MVC,并配置相关的控制器、视图解析器、拦截器等。

    以上是Spring框架中一些必须的配置,可以根据具体应用程序的需求进行相应的修改和调整。完成这些配置后,就可以使用Spring框架提供的各种功能来开发应用程序。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部